Free Nelson Mandela, by The Special AKA (1990)
- Genre
- Music
Recording of the song Free Nelson Mandela, by British ska band The Special AKA, written by Jerry Dammers, with vocals by Stan Campbell. The song was originally released in the UK in 1984.
